Brake upgrade please help!

Im sure this is on here somewhere, went though a lot of pages and didnt find anything. I need to put new brakes on my sedan and was wanting to do a brake upgrade. Was wanting to do a BBK type but heard none of those would take factory wheels which i go to during winter. Is there a caliper out there that looks good(BBK style) that will fit factory wheels.
